离子色谱法测定海产品中亚硫酸盐残留量 被引量:1

Determination of Sulphite Residue in Seafood by Ion Chromatography
下载PDF
导出
摘要 建立蒸馏/离子色谱法测定海产品中亚硫酸盐残留的分析方法。粉碎后的样品在酸性条件下进行水蒸汽蒸馏,用含1%甲醛的碱性溶液作为吸收液,馏出液过0.22μm滤膜后,进离子色谱仪检测,外标法定量。以H,0/100mmol/LNaOH为淋洗液,IonPacASll—HC阴离子色谱柱分离,电导检测器进行检测。实验结果表明,SO32-在0.5~50mg/L范围内线性关系良好(r2=0.9993),检出限(LOD)为1.0mg/kg,回收率为84.5%-101.3%。本方法具有快速、简便、精密度高及重现性好等优点,适用于海产品中亚硫酸盐的测定。 A method to determine sulphite residue in seafood with ion chromatography and steam distillation were studied. The crushed sample was extracted by steam distillation under acidic conditions and absorbed by 1% formaldehyde alkaline solution. The distillate was filtered by a 0.22 μm membrane; then it was analyzed by ion chromatography with electrical conductivity detector and quantified by external standard method. H20/100 mmoL/L NaOH was used as mobile phase, and IonPac AS11 - HC column was selected as the separation column. The signal was detected with electrical conductivity detector. The result showed that the standard curves of sulphite content were linear in the concentration ranged from 0.5 to 50 mg/L with correlation coefficients of 0. 999 3. The limit of detection was 1.0 mg/kg and the recovery ranged from 84.4% to 101.4%. With rapid and simple operation, high precision and good repeatability, this method is suitable for determination of sulfite in seafood.
